Major Buggage: Emmitt Smith's Hall of Fame Induction



Tonight on ESPN (7pm EST) the 2010 class will be in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ame.  This has been regarded by some as one of the best classes.  This group will include Russ Grimm, Rickey Jackson, Dick LeBeau, Floyd Little, John Randle, Jerry Rice, and Emmitt Smith.  Not only does this class include some of the best defensive talents in Randle and LeBeau, but hands down the most hilarious TV commentator ever.  Emmitt Smith was a great running back and seems like a great person, but its quite obvious he put the Athlete-Student instead of a Student-Athlete.  As a matter of fact, when it came to English he was just a Athlete.  It made for great TV....hearing him describe the "Rice of Passage" and teams getting "blowed out."
